“Historical Star” from Ivan Franko: And the queen is from Russia
The famous Ukrainian writer-Galician Ivan Franko called the daughter of Yaroslav the wise Anna, who became the Queen of France and whom propaganda persistently declares to be Ukrainian, Russian.
The correspondent of PolitNavigator reports that Kiev publicist Miroslava Berdnik writes about this on her blog.
“This is not a siege, but a whole historical siege! I came across a reprint of a book by a French author, published before the revolution in Galicia and translated by Ivan Franko - a book about Anna of Russia - Queen of France and Countess of Valois, daughter of St. Prince Yaroslav the Wise. And just imagine - everywhere the state ruled by Yaroslav the Wise is called Russia! And Franco translated it like that!” the publicist reports.
At the same time, she drew attention to the fact that already in the reprint of 1991 it is indicated that this book is intended to show “the oldest Ukrainian-French ties”, as well as “the formation of Ukrainian national consciousness and Ukrainian mentality.”
Earlier, PolitNavigator reported that at a meeting with French President Emmanuel Macron, the Russian head of state Vladimir Putin recalled that Yaroslav the Wise was a Russian prince, and his daughter, Anna, later became queen of France, founding two European dynasties.
This caused hysteria among the Ukrainian leadership, and the then President of Ukraine Petro Poroshenko hastened to call Anna Yaroslavna a Ukrainian.
